How to fill out due diligence review

Illustration
01
Start by gathering all necessary documents and information. This can include financial statements, legal contracts, employee records, and any other pertinent records that may be relevant to the review.
02
Next, carefully review and analyze each document to ensure accuracy and completeness. Look for any discrepancies or red flags that may require further investigation or clarification.
03
Take note of any potential risks or issues identified during the review. This could include legal or regulatory compliance issues, financial irregularities, or operational inefficiencies.
04
Document your findings and assessment in a clear and organized manner. This may involve creating a report or presentation that outlines the key points and recommendations resulting from the due diligence review.
05
Communicate and discuss your findings with relevant stakeholders, such as management, legal advisors, or potential investors. Seek their input and address any concerns or questions they may have.
06
Make necessary updates or changes based on the feedback received from stakeholders. This may involve revisiting certain areas of the review or incorporating additional information into the final report.
07
Finally, present the completed due diligence review to the appropriate parties. This could include sharing it with potential investors, submitting it to regulatory authorities, or using it as a basis for decision-making within the organization.

Who needs due diligence review?

01
Companies or individuals considering a merger or acquisition. Conducting a due diligence review can help them assess the financial and operational health of the target company, identify any potential risks or issues, and make informed decisions before entering into a transaction.
02
Investors or lenders evaluating the viability of a particular investment opportunity. By conducting due diligence, they can gain a deeper understanding of the business, its financial performance, industry trends, and any legal or regulatory compliance matters.
03
Regulatory authorities or government agencies involved in overseeing certain industries or transactions. They may require a due diligence review to ensure compliance with applicable laws, protect consumer interests, or prevent fraudulent activities.
04
Legal professionals involved in litigation, dispute resolution, or business transactions. They may conduct due diligence to gather relevant information, assess the strengths or weaknesses of a case, or ensure the accuracy and integrity of legal documentation.
05
Organizations seeking to identify and mitigate potential risks in their operations. By conducting regular due diligence reviews, they can identify areas of concern, implement corrective actions, and improve overall business performance and compliance.

Due diligence review is a process to assess, analyze, and evaluate a company or individual's financial and legal documents to determine their accuracy, reliability, and compliance with regulations.
Any company or individual involved in financial transactions, such as mergers, acquisitions, investments, or loans, may be required to file a due diligence review.
To fill out a due diligence review, one needs to gather relevant financial and legal documents, conduct a thorough analysis, assess compliance with regulations, and document findings and recommendations.
The purpose of a due diligence review is to identify potential risks, evaluate the financial strength and legal compliance of the involved parties, and make informed decisions based on the findings.
The information reported on a due diligence review may vary depending on the specific requirements, but typically includes financial statements, contracts, legal documents, regulatory compliance information, and any identified risks or issues.
